2. Cost-Effective Installing a T-bar ceiling is often more economical than other ceiling types. The materials are relatively inexpensive, and the installation process is generally straightforward, which can further reduce labor costs.

5. Sustainability The growing emphasis on sustainability in construction is another advantage of PVC gypsum. It can often be produced using recycled materials, and its longevity reduces the need for frequent replacements, aligning with environmentally conscious construction practices.
